Bejeweled Blitz High Scores How To Get More Points

Updated on July 29, 2015

Bejeweled Blitz High Score on Facebook

If you've played Bejeweled Blitz on Facebook, chances are pretty good that you have been hooked. Created by the makers of the popular video game Bejeweled 2 for the iPhone and PC, Bejeweled Blitz is a fast-pace, quick to play, one-minute version of the highly rated and very popular Bejeweled 2 gem matching strategy game. Similar to the newer Candy Crush Soda and others.

Bejeweled Blitz for Facebook is, like most Facebook games, a flash-based video game which means that you will need the latest Adobe Flash plug-in or Adobe Flash update to play the game. Regardless of which web browser you use, Adobe Flash is a huge memory hog, and unfortunately, enabling Flash for games also enables Flash ads which are often noisy, and slow to load.

Users of Firefox should install NoScript plug-in which will allow the user to pick and choose which sites to allow Flash to run on. It also blocks all JavaScript by default, but configuring NoScript can be done quickly and easily with a few tips. Here is some help for setting up the NoScript Whitelist.

Once you have Bejeweled Blitz up and running, you'll notice that it is a fast-paced game. At first, it seems as though the game requires lighting reflexes and quick decision making. While that is true to some extent, if you want to get higher scores on Bejeweled Blitz, just moving the mouse around faster isn't the answer. Instead, you need specific Bejeweled Blitz strategies and tips to beat your friends and get that high score.


Bejeweled Blitz Tips Strategy Guide

To get more points on Bejeweled Blitz and get top score, it is necessary to understand some of the basics of Bejeweled Blitz.

First, Bejeweled Blitz is just a faster one-minute version of the not-free game Bejeweled 2 which is available as a PC game or as an iPhone App from the Apple Appstore. While game design often looks like just whatever somebody thought up that looked like fun, good games always have scientific concepts in their design. In the case of Bejeweled, game designers rely a great deal on how the human mind works in conjunction with the human eye.

The human eye sees certain things better than others. While no two people have the same biases and biological responses to colors and movement, there are some common traits shared among all gamers.

First, everyone has a tendency to see certain colors better than others. For example, you may see blocks of green and orange better than you might perceive the same blocks of red and blue. By including all of the main colors, the designers not only create a visually interesting game, but one that will include a layer of challenge for all who play it. 

To determine where you color bias lies, start a game few games of Bejeweled Blitz and just look at the screen. What gems do there seem to be the most of. Which ones seem to form blocks or groupings most easily? While one game may actually have more of a certain color, chances are that at the start of the game there is a relatively similar number of each color over time. So, if it seems like there is a ton of green and not much yellow each time you start a game, then you have a preference for green and not so for yellow.

Use this knowledge in your game play. Actively watch and search for colors that you do not have a preference for, yellow in our example. Don't actively search for colors you do have a preference for. These will more automatically "appear" thanks to your brain's bias toward those colors.


Bonus Gems Bejeweled Blitz Cascades and Highest Scoring

In order to get the highest scores in Bejeweled Blitz, game concepts need to be converted into smart high-scoring strategies.

First, in order to achieve the highest scores, you must get long big cascades. A cascade is when the gems fall after a match is made by the player. Sometimes, as the gems fall down, the cascade creates matches automatically without the player clicking on anything. Any true high score can only be achieved when this happens.

Big high-scoring cascades are more likely when the initial matches are made near the bottom of the screen. So always look for the gem matches that are furthest down.

Cascades that occur from matching vertical patterns cause the overall board to change more than those that are horizontal. So, if you are setting up a bonus or other pattern match, try for horizontal cascades to stay in control. If you are stuck or the need a big shakeup in the board, look for vertical matches.

Finally, creating bonus gems in Bejeweled Blitz is the key to top scores. As you look for matches, look for patterns that can create bonus gems. The most valuable bonuses aren't the ones that take out the most gems. The most powerful bonus gems are those that multiply your score. These gems will be round with 2x, 3x, or 4x on them.
